/external/swiftshader/third_party/llvm-10.0/llvm/lib/DebugInfo/PDB/Native/ |
D | TpiStream.cpp | 1 //===- TpiStream.cpp - PDB Type Info (TPI) Stream 2 Access ----------------===// 9 #include "llvm/DebugInfo/PDB/Native/TpiStream.h" 36 TpiStream::TpiStream(PDBFile &File, std::unique_ptr<MappedBlockStream> Stream) in TpiStream() function in TpiStream 39 TpiStream::~TpiStream() = default; 41 Error TpiStream::reload() { in reload() 120 PdbRaw_TpiVer TpiStream::getTpiVersion() const { in getTpiVersion() 125 uint32_t TpiStream::TypeIndexBegin() const { return Header->TypeIndexBegin; } in TypeIndexBegin() 127 uint32_t TpiStream::TypeIndexEnd() const { return Header->TypeIndexEnd; } in TypeIndexEnd() 129 uint32_t TpiStream::getNumTypeRecords() const { in getNumTypeRecords() 133 uint16_t TpiStream::getTypeHashStreamIndex() const { in getTypeHashStreamIndex() [all …]
|
D | PDBFile.cpp | 22 #include "llvm/DebugInfo/PDB/Native/TpiStream.h" 301 Expected<TpiStream &> PDBFile::getPDBTpiStream() { in getPDBTpiStream() 306 auto TempTpi = std::make_unique<TpiStream>(*this, std::move(*TpiS)); in getPDBTpiStream() 314 Expected<TpiStream &> PDBFile::getPDBIpiStream() { in getPDBIpiStream() 322 auto TempIpi = std::make_unique<TpiStream>(*this, std::move(*IpiS)); in getPDBIpiStream()
|
/external/llvm-project/llvm/lib/DebugInfo/PDB/Native/ |
D | TpiStream.cpp | 1 //===- TpiStream.cpp - PDB Type Info (TPI) Stream 2 Access ----------------===// 9 #include "llvm/DebugInfo/PDB/Native/TpiStream.h" 36 TpiStream::TpiStream(PDBFile &File, std::unique_ptr<MappedBlockStream> Stream) in TpiStream() function in TpiStream 39 TpiStream::~TpiStream() = default; 41 Error TpiStream::reload() { in reload() 120 PdbRaw_TpiVer TpiStream::getTpiVersion() const { in getTpiVersion() 125 uint32_t TpiStream::TypeIndexBegin() const { return Header->TypeIndexBegin; } in TypeIndexBegin() 127 uint32_t TpiStream::TypeIndexEnd() const { return Header->TypeIndexEnd; } in TypeIndexEnd() 129 uint32_t TpiStream::getNumTypeRecords() const { in getNumTypeRecords() 133 uint16_t TpiStream::getTypeHashStreamIndex() const { in getTypeHashStreamIndex() [all …]
|
D | PDBFile.cpp | 22 #include "llvm/DebugInfo/PDB/Native/TpiStream.h" 302 Expected<TpiStream &> PDBFile::getPDBTpiStream() { in getPDBTpiStream() 307 auto TempTpi = std::make_unique<TpiStream>(*this, std::move(*TpiS)); in getPDBTpiStream() 315 Expected<TpiStream &> PDBFile::getPDBIpiStream() { in getPDBIpiStream() 323 auto TempIpi = std::make_unique<TpiStream>(*this, std::move(*IpiS)); in getPDBIpiStream()
|
/external/llvm/lib/DebugInfo/PDB/Raw/ |
D | TpiStream.cpp | 1 //===- TpiStream.cpp - PDB Type Info (TPI) Stream 2 Access ----------------===// 10 #include "llvm/DebugInfo/PDB/Raw/TpiStream.h" 38 struct TpiStream::HeaderInfo { 61 TpiStream::TpiStream(const PDBFile &File, in TpiStream() function in TpiStream 65 TpiStream::~TpiStream() {} in ~TpiStream() 149 Error TpiStream::verifyHashValues() { in verifyHashValues() 155 Error TpiStream::reload() { in reload() 229 PdbRaw_TpiVer TpiStream::getTpiVersion() const { in getTpiVersion() 234 uint32_t TpiStream::TypeIndexBegin() const { return Header->TypeIndexBegin; } in TypeIndexBegin() 236 uint32_t TpiStream::TypeIndexEnd() const { return Header->TypeIndexEnd; } in TypeIndexEnd() [all …]
|
D | PDBFile.cpp | 25 #include "llvm/DebugInfo/PDB/Raw/TpiStream.h" 202 Expected<TpiStream &> PDBFile::getPDBTpiStream() { in getPDBTpiStream() 207 auto TempTpi = llvm::make_unique<TpiStream>(*this, std::move(*TpiS)); in getPDBTpiStream() 215 Expected<TpiStream &> PDBFile::getPDBIpiStream() { in getPDBIpiStream() 220 auto TempIpi = llvm::make_unique<TpiStream>(*this, std::move(*IpiS)); in getPDBIpiStream()
|
/external/llvm-project/lldb/source/Plugins/SymbolFile/NativePDB/ |
D | PdbIndex.h | 27 class TpiStream; variable 28 class TpiStream; variable 65 llvm::pdb::TpiStream *m_tpi = nullptr; 66 llvm::pdb::TpiStream *m_ipi = nullptr; 125 llvm::pdb::TpiStream &tpi() { return *m_tpi; } in tpi() 126 const llvm::pdb::TpiStream &tpi() const { return *m_tpi; } in tpi() 128 llvm::pdb::TpiStream &ipi() { return *m_ipi; } in ipi() 129 const llvm::pdb::TpiStream &ipi() const { return *m_ipi; } in ipi()
|
D | PdbUtil.h | 29 class TpiStream; variable 133 bool IsForwardRefUdt(const PdbTypeSymId &id, llvm::pdb::TpiStream &tpi); 134 bool IsTagRecord(const PdbTypeSymId &id, llvm::pdb::TpiStream &tpi); 151 PdbTypeSymId GetBestPossibleDecl(PdbTypeSymId id, llvm::pdb::TpiStream &tpi); 153 size_t GetSizeOfType(PdbTypeSymId id, llvm::pdb::TpiStream &tpi);
|
D | DWARFLocationExpression.h | 22 class TpiStream; variable 40 llvm::codeview::TypeIndex underlying_ti, llvm::pdb::TpiStream &tpi,
|
D | DWARFLocationExpression.cpp | 21 #include "llvm/DebugInfo/PDB/Native/TpiStream.h" 77 TpiStream &tpi) { in GetIntegralTypeInfo() 222 TypeIndex underlying_ti, TpiStream &tpi, const llvm::APSInt &constant, in MakeConstantLocationExpression()
|
D | PdbUtil.cpp | 18 #include "llvm/DebugInfo/PDB/Native/TpiStream.h" 394 TpiStream &tpi) { in IsForwardRefUdt() 400 bool lldb_private::npdb::IsTagRecord(const PdbTypeSymId &id, TpiStream &tpi) { in IsTagRecord() 807 TpiStream &tpi) { in GetBestPossibleDecl() 832 llvm::pdb::TpiStream &tpi) { in GetSizeOfType()
|
/external/llvm/include/llvm/DebugInfo/PDB/Raw/ |
D | TpiStream.h | 1 //===- TpiStream.cpp - PDB Type Info (TPI) Stream 2 Access ------*- C++ -*-===// 28 class TpiStream { 32 TpiStream(const PDBFile &File, std::unique_ptr<MappedBlockStream> Stream); 33 ~TpiStream();
|
D | PDBFile.h | 38 class TpiStream; variable 116 Expected<TpiStream &> getPDBTpiStream(); 117 Expected<TpiStream &> getPDBIpiStream(); 137 std::unique_ptr<TpiStream> Tpi; 138 std::unique_ptr<TpiStream> Ipi;
|
/external/llvm-project/llvm/include/llvm/DebugInfo/PDB/Native/ |
D | PDBFile.h | 40 class TpiStream; variable 103 Expected<TpiStream &> getPDBTpiStream(); 104 Expected<TpiStream &> getPDBIpiStream(); 135 std::unique_ptr<TpiStream> Tpi; 136 std::unique_ptr<TpiStream> Ipi;
|
D | TpiStream.h | 1 //===- TpiStream.cpp - PDB Type Info (TPI) Stream 2 Access ------*- C++ -*-===// 33 class TpiStream { 37 TpiStream(PDBFile &File, std::unique_ptr<msf::MappedBlockStream> Stream); 38 ~TpiStream();
|
/external/swiftshader/third_party/llvm-10.0/llvm/include/llvm/DebugInfo/PDB/Native/ |
D | PDBFile.h | 40 class TpiStream; variable 103 Expected<TpiStream &> getPDBTpiStream(); 104 Expected<TpiStream &> getPDBIpiStream(); 135 std::unique_ptr<TpiStream> Tpi; 136 std::unique_ptr<TpiStream> Ipi;
|
D | TpiStream.h | 1 //===- TpiStream.cpp - PDB Type Info (TPI) Stream 2 Access ------*- C++ -*-===// 33 class TpiStream { 37 TpiStream(PDBFile &File, std::unique_ptr<msf::MappedBlockStream> Stream); 38 ~TpiStream();
|
/external/llvm-project/llvm/tools/llvm-pdbutil/ |
D | MinimalTypeDumper.h | 22 class TpiStream; variable 32 pdb::TpiStream *Stream) in MinimalTypeDumpVisitor() 65 pdb::TpiStream *Stream = nullptr;
|
D | YAMLOutputStyle.cpp | 27 #include "llvm/DebugInfo/PDB/Native/TpiStream.h" 283 if (!opts::pdb2yaml::TpiStream) in dumpTpiStream() 291 Obj.TpiStream.emplace(); in dumpTpiStream() 292 Obj.TpiStream->Version = TS.getTpiVersion(); in dumpTpiStream() 297 Obj.TpiStream->Records.push_back(*ExpectedRecord); in dumpTpiStream()
|
D | TypeReferenceTracker.h | 25 class TpiStream; variable 57 TpiStream *Tpi = nullptr;
|
D | TypeReferenceTracker.cpp | 13 #include "llvm/DebugInfo/PDB/Native/TpiStream.h" 42 // Get the TpiStream pointer for forward decl resolution if this is a pdb. in TypeReferenceTracker()
|
/external/llvm-project/llvm/docs/PDB/ |
D | PdbStream.rst | 70 :doc:`TPI Stream <TpiStream>` has a fixed index and as such there is no need to 121 | | - PDB contains an :doc:`IPI Stream <TpiStream>` | 124 | | - PDB contains an :doc:`IPI Stream <TpiStream>` |
|
D | index.rst | 50 TpiStream 139 :doc:`TpiStream` 160 :doc:`TPI/IPI Stream <TpiStream>`.
|
/external/llvm-project/llvm/test/DebugInfo/PDB/Inputs/ |
D | longname-truncation.yaml | 2 TpiStream:
|
/external/llvm-project/llvm/test/DebugInfo/PDB/ |
D | pdb-invalid-type.test | 8 TpiStream:
|